best lures for crappie and how to fish them? by External_Ad_4673 in Fishing_Gear

[–]HungNeilYoung 0 points1 point  (0 children)

2” keitech easy shiner on 1/32oz jig head (this is my answer for everything) Just cast and slow retrieve, let it sink a bit in deeper water.

What do you consider Ultra Light? by Fantastic_Employ_687 in UltraLightFishing

[–]HungNeilYoung 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Being able to cast a 1/64oz trout magnet a reasonable distance is peak ultralight. I consider anything 1/16oz down the ultralight range. I think being able to effectively cast smaller lures and jigs is more important than specs of rod, reel, and line.

Will I regret 6 lb straight braid for ultralight fishing 😅 by Spartansam0034 in UltraLightFishing

[–]HungNeilYoung 5 points6 points  (0 children)

I run 11.5 lb, diameter is more relevant than strength for UL. Diawa J braid expedition 11.5lb is .06mm diameter. It’s the absolute thinnest braid I’ve been able to find. Regular 6lb J braid is .10 mm.

Edit: I see that you meant running braid without a leader. You’ll be fine most of the time, just sharpie the first foot of the line black if you’re worried. In crystal clear creeks I run a leader because the fish get really picky. A leader is also good because when you snag and break off you don’t lose any of your main line. You can still catch fish with straight braid. If you want to try leaders learn a double uni knot it’s the easiest imo.
